About: Gyani Shah

Gyaani Shah (15 June 1923 – 8 December 2012), is the first Nepalese woman to join Nepal Army. She is also known for one of the first people in Nepal to promote Christian religion in Nepal after miraculously being saved by a Christian lady. She got engaged with Evangelism in western parts of Nepal where she helped the poor and dominated by providing health-care and also practiced Christian culture there.
